Many design flaws when fishing

This float is not worth the money. I've been using my old float tube, which is a tube, for 30 years and thought I'd switch to this one and sell it on Ebay in a while. I'll mention the issues I've had with it so the buyer knows what he or she is actually getting. It has 3 major design flaws that I can see. First, the seat isn't deep enough in the water, so kicking the fins becomes a real problem. Your feet want to be on the surface. This results in more splashes and less forward movement. The seat is also wrong. The front of the float tube must be deeper in the water than the back for the float tube to float on the water. The backrest was one of the attractive features for me when I bought it, but I found it offered very little support and was extremely uncomfortable. It has supports on the sides of the back that dig into your ribs. I toggled it back and forth and all it did for me was give me leg cramps. It has more design flaws that I would normally like to change to make it better, but there was no way to improve it to be worth my effort. Time. The only thing the swim tube did for me was keep me afloat. It was really an expensive mistake on my part to choose this product.
